Family | Cypraeidae |
Name | Chelycypraea testudinaria , (Linnaeus, 1758) |
Size | 118.4 mm |
Locality | Christmas Island |
Note | 2 X Shells
Shell A F++ With almost absent secondary dorsal pattern, though with moderate marginal spotting and solid base. Shell feels heavy in the hand and weighs 90 grams. This specimen is best as a comparative pair which is why shell B is also offered together.
B) 113.5 mm classic complex (Gem) with a beautiful pattern. Shell weight is 102 grams.
Both Shells were collected night diving in 1984 West of Waterfall Bay Christmas Island, Indian Ocean in !0 meters of water emerging from holes in coral bommies in area that receives moderate wave surge and is only diveable occasionally in the monsoon season.
Collected by John Clark. |
